Rook Capital offers a Shared Value Investment™ financing solution that connects homebuyers with investors to provide down payment assistance for home purchases, builds, or remodels. This platform addresses the challenge of home affordability by enabling individuals to achieve homeownership while fostering community investment.

Problem
Many potential homebuyers struggle to accumulate a sufficient down payment, hindering their ability to purchase a home. Traditional financing options often fail to address this down payment gap, delaying or preventing homeownership for qualified individuals. This lack of access to homeownership can limit wealth-building opportunities and community stability.
Solution
Rook Capital (now part of Legacy Group Capital) offered a Shared Value Investment™ (SVI) model that connected homebuyers with investors to provide down payment assistance. This SVI model enabled individuals to overcome the down payment hurdle and achieve homeownership. The platform facilitated a partnership between homebuyers and investors, creating a mutually beneficial arrangement that supported both individual aspirations and community development. By addressing the down payment challenge, Rook Capital aimed to increase homeownership rates and foster economic growth within communities.
Target Audience
The primary target audience included prospective homebuyers who lacked sufficient funds for a down payment and investors seeking opportunities to support homeownership and community development.
